(3-5) SYSTEM REAL TIME MESSAGES
(3-5-1) ACTIVE SENSING
STATUS
11111110
Transmitted at intervals of approximately 200 msec.
Not transmitted during disk read/write operations.
Once this message is received, sensing will begin. If neither status nor data
messages are received for an interval longer than approximately 350 msec, the MIDI
receive buffer will be cleared, and all sounding notes and the Sustain switch will
be forced off. Also, the various controls will be reset to specific values.

When ON is received, the System Mode will be changed to XG.
Since approximately 50 ms is required in order to execute this message, an
appropriate interval must be allowed before the next message.
Controllers will be reset, and all Multi Part and Effect data of the attached table,
together with the values of all data of All System that are noted as (XG), will be
reset to the default values.

For addresses and byte counts, refer to the attached tables.
Check sum is the value which produces a lower 7 bits of zero when the Byte Count,
Start Address, Data, and the Check-sum itself are added.
513 bytes or more must not be transmitted at once. Thus, if a dump request for 513
or more bytes is received, the data will be divided into packets of 512 bytes or
less, and transmitted at an appropriate timing interval (120 msec or longer).
